Maris Baratheon

Maris Baratheon was the second daughter of Lord Borros Baratheon and Lady Elenda Caron, rulers of Storm's End, and one of the four sisters known as the Four Storms.

When the Dance of the Dragons brought rival princes to her family's door, a single remark she made to Prince Aemond Targaryen was enough to bend the course of what followed.

Chapter 1

One of the Four Storms

Maris was born at Storm's End, the second child of Lord Borros Baratheon and Lady Elenda Caron. Her elder sister Cassandra came before her, and three younger siblings followed: Floris, Ellyn, and Royce.

Of the four sisters, nicknamed the Four Storms, Maris was said to be the sharpest-witted, though also the one least favored when it came to looks.

Chapter 2

The taunt that unleashed the storm

In 129 AC, as the Dance of the Dragons broke out, both factions came knocking at Storm's End seeking Lord Borros's loyalty. Prince Aemond Targaryen arrived first, sent by the Greens to seal a marriage with one of the Four Storms; the bride chosen was not Maris. Prince Lucerys Velaryon came next, pleading his mother's cause, and Lord Borros refused him support, though he would not allow the two boys to come to blows under his roof.

Lucerys left without incident, but Maris would not let the moment pass: she turned on Prince Aemond with a barbed remark about the eye he had lost, telling him she was glad her sister had been the one chosen, since she wanted a husband with all his parts intact. The taunt struck home. Aemond mounted Vhagar and gave chase, catching Lucerys and his dragon Arrax over the Bay of Wrecks.

The jester Mushroom later claimed Aemond tore out Lucerys's eyes and brought them to Maris on a bed of seaweed; Grand Maester Munkun, in his True Telling, rejects the tale.

Chapter 3

The veil of the Silent Sisters

Septon Eustace records that by 131 AC, Maris had taken the vows of the Silent Sisters. Mushroom claimed she did so only after her own mother had her tongue cut out, though Archmaester Gyldayn gives no credit to that detail.
